**About the opportunity**:
The Contract Coordinator is part of the Wilson Homes Project Delivery team and reports to the Customer Service Manager. The key focus of this role is to monitor and record the progress of homes, preparing all documentation in conjunction with the Project Coordinator to ensure that the jobs move swiftly through the process. More specifically, you will:

- Oversee and coordinate allocated jobs to ensure key milestones and deadlines are met in line with projects scheduled.
- Prepare, coordinate and delivery contract documentation and associated materials within strict timeframes.
- Assist the Compliance and Council Manager by proactively following up with suppliers for outstanding certificates and documentation necessary.
- Liaise with both internal and external stakeholders, to gather required reports and input, including surveys and assessments (e.g. building, hydraulic, energy etc)
- Collaborate with the customer Service Manager to resolve complex drafting, estimating, or construction related issues.
- Mange the timely scanning, photocopying, collation, and binding and issuing of documentation to ensure smooth project administration
